    Abstract

    In the study of the color visual mechanism of color deficiency, the color types of each subject are detected and classified before experiment. 7 color deficiency subjects (three protanopes, one protanomalous, two deuteranomalous and one deuteranope) are participated in the test including pseudo-isochromatic plate tests (Ishihara and standard pseudo-isochromatic plates), hue ordering tests (Farnsworth D-15 and Farnsworth-Munsell 100-hue test) and quantitative measurement of color discrimination ability test(Cambridge color test). In comparison of test results with those of anomaloscope, the advantages and disadvantages of each test tool are analyzed. On this foundation, the procedure for detection and classification of color deficiency before vision experiments is described.
